This 2024 study published by Xuan Y, and Co. provides a detailed insight into how an elevated ALT/AST ratio independently correlates with both the risk and severity of nonalc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D) and fibrosis, demonstrating that the ratio outperforms ALT or AST alone for early detection and risk stratification.

The 2005 study published by Giboney P.T. provides a comprehensive framework for evaluating mildly elevated transaminase levels in asymptomatic patients, emphasizing the importance of a detailed medical history, risk‑factor assessment (including alcohol use, medications, and viral hepatitis), and appropriate follow‑up testing.
